Deck Enlargement in Seattle, WA
Deck enlargement services involve expanding the size of an existing deck to better suit a homeowner’s outdoor living needs. This can include extending the deck’s footprint, adding new sections, or creating multi-level designs to enhance functionality and aesthetic appeal. Projects typically cover areas such as increasing entertainment space, accommodating larger furniture, or improving access to yard features. Homeowners often want to understand the scope of work, materials used, and how the project will integrate with the current structure before requesting a deck enlargement.
Property owners considering deck expansion should assess the existing deck’s foundation and structural integrity to ensure it can support the additional load. It’s also important to consider local building codes and permits required for enlarging a deck, as well as how the new design will complement the overall property layout. Clarifying these details beforehand helps ensure the project meets expectations and adheres to safety standards.

Deck Enlargement Questions
What is deck enlargement? Deck enlargement involves expanding an existing deck to increase outdoor space and improve functionality.
What types of projects are common for deck enlargement? Projects often include adding extra sections, extending the deck’s length or width, or creating multi-level outdoor areas.
What should property owners consider before enlarging a deck? It's important to evaluate the existing structure, available space, and local building codes to ensure a safe and compliant expansion.
How does deck enlargement impact outdoor living space? Enlarging a deck creates more area for furniture, entertaining, and outdoor activities, enhancing the usability of the backyard.
